Output e31a3ae975f7f5c2014534717e26c163a21f2b4c0521c58c611d5ee56f9caf2d:0

value
114087639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47c458c2bc84182f17ef74adb96a5a7768adacd9 OP_EQUAL
address
MESdRTc5jPUgxfgCw5Ke1ZYoYpZcn69xnE
transaction
e31a3ae975f7f5c2014534717e26c163a21f2b4c0521c58c611d5ee56f9caf2d
spent
true